10 No-Labor Labor Day Desserts

[Photograph: Kristen Swensson]
To conclude the week of no-to-minimal-labor recipes for your weekend of feasting and bidding adieu to summer, here are 10 desserts that won't make you run out and buy any obscure spices or buy any fancy tools. No-cook berry crisp, pudding pops, DIY Reese's cups, and more.
- No-Cook Berry Crisp: A simple, seasonal treat that even your vegan friends can eat.
- Vanilla Ice Cream Without the Machine: Who says you can't make rich, smooth, creamy ice cream sans a special machine?
- Spicy S'mores: Move over the steaks and burgers grilling for the skewered marshmallows, which get even better with a blast of cayenne.
- Easy, No-Bake Peanut Butter Cups or Bars: DIY oversized Reese's Cups!
- Homemade Pudding Pops: Bill Cosby would be so proud.
- Tastykake-Inspired Butterscotch Oatmeal Cookies: We'll just pretend these are "good for you" since they contain oatmeal.
- Double Chocolate Ice Cream Pudding Pie: The thick, velvety chocolate middle part falls somewhere between pudding and mousse.
- A Midsummer Night's Creamsicles: To sleep, perchance, to creamsicle.
- Simple Chocolate Mousse: The base recipe is pretty braindead-easy, plus you can flavor it with espresso, liqueur, sea salt, or any number of spices.
- Bartlett Pears a la Mode: Pears, like so many fruits, just get better when grilled.
